Class ComplianceSummaryByResourceType
- java.lang.Object
-
- com.amazonaws.services.config.model.ComplianceSummaryByResourceType
-
- All Implemented Interfaces:
Serializable,Cloneable
public class ComplianceSummaryByResourceType extends Object implements Serializable, Cloneable
The number of AWS resources of a specific type that are compliant or noncompliant, up to a maximum of 100 for each compliance.
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ComplianceSummaryByResourceType()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ComplianceSummaryByResourceTypeclone()booleanequals(Object obj)ComplianceSummarygetComplianceSummary()The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.StringgetResourceType()The type of AWS resource.inthashCode()voidsetComplianceSummary(ComplianceSummary complianceSummary)The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.voidsetResourceType(String resourceType)The type of AWS resource.StringtoString()Returns a string representation of this object; useful for testing and debugging.ComplianceSummaryByResourceTypewithComplianceSummary(ComplianceSummary complianceSummary)The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.ComplianceSummaryByResourceTypewithResourceType(String resourceType)The type of AWS resource.
-
-
-
Method Detail
-
setResourceType
public void setResourceType(String resourceType)
The type of AWS resource.
- Parameters:
resourceType- The type of AWS resource.
-
getResourceType
public String getResourceType()
The type of AWS resource.
- Returns:
- The type of AWS resource.
-
withResourceType
public ComplianceSummaryByResourceType withResourceType(String resourceType)
The type of AWS resource.
- Parameters:
resourceType- The type of AWS resource.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
setComplianceSummary
public void setComplianceSummary(ComplianceSummary complianceSummary)
The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.
- Parameters:
complianceSummary- The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.
-
getComplianceSummary
public ComplianceSummary getComplianceSummary()
The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.
- Returns:
- The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.
-
withComplianceSummary
public ComplianceSummaryByResourceType withComplianceSummary(ComplianceSummary complianceSummary)
The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.
- Parameters:
complianceSummary- The number of AWS resources that are compliant or noncompliant, up to a maximum of 100 for each compliance.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
toString
public String toString()
Returns a string representation of this object; useful for testing and debugging.- Overrides:
toStringin classObject- Returns:
- A string representation of this object.
- See Also:
Object.toString()
-
clone
public ComplianceSummaryByResourceType clone()
-
-